    After undergoing liposuction in Hamilton, it is crucial to wear compression garments for an appropriate duration to ensure optimal healing and results. Typically, patients are advised to wear these garments for at least four to six weeks post-surgery. The compression helps to minimize swelling, support the healing process, and promote better contouring of the treated areas.

    During the initial phase, it is recommended to wear the compression garment almost continuously, except when showering or changing the garment. As the healing progresses, the frequency of wearing the garment can be reduced, but it should still be worn during the day. Some patients may need to wear the garment for up to eight weeks, especially if they have undergone extensive liposuction or have specific medical conditions that require longer support.

    It is important to follow your surgeon's specific instructions regarding the duration and type of compression garment to ensure the best possible outcome. Regular follow-up appointments will help monitor your progress and adjust the compression regimen as needed.

    The Importance of Compression Garments

    Compression garments serve multiple purposes post-liposuction. They help to minimize swelling, support the healing process, and ensure that the skin adheres correctly to the newly contoured areas. This support is crucial in preventing complications such as uneven skin texture or fluid accumulation.

    Recommended Duration

    The standard recommendation is to wear compression garments for a period of four to six weeks following liposuction. This timeframe allows the body sufficient time to heal and for the results of the procedure to become fully apparent. It's important to note that the exact duration may vary slightly depending on individual factors such as the extent of the procedure and the patient's overall health.

    Daily Wear Guidelines

    During the initial two weeks, it is advisable to wear the compression garment almost continuously, removing it only for brief periods such as showering. After the first two weeks, the frequency of wear can be reduced, but the garment should still be worn for the majority of the day. By the end of the six-week period, most patients can transition to wearing the garment only at night.

    Why Compression Garments Are Essential

    Compression garments are designed to apply gentle pressure to the treated areas, which helps to reduce swelling and bruising. They also assist in the redistribution of fluids, preventing the accumulation of fluid in the tissues, which can lead to complications. Additionally, compression helps to support the new contours of your body, ensuring that the skin adheres properly to the underlying tissues as they heal.

    How Long Should You Wear Compression Garments?

    The duration for which you should wear compression garments post-liposuction can vary depending on several factors, including the extent of the procedure, your individual healing rate, and the specific recommendations of your surgeon. Generally, it is advised to wear the compression garment for at least four to six weeks following the surgery. However, some patients may need to wear them for up to eight weeks or longer, especially if they have undergone extensive liposuction or have a slower healing process.
